黑狐家游戏

关系数据库的标准语言是sql,深入解析关系数据库系统的国际标准语言——SQL

欧气 0 0

本文目录导读:

  1. SQL的起源与发展
  2. SQL的功能与特点
  3. SQL的基本语法
  4. SQL在实际应用中的优势

在当今信息技术飞速发展的时代,数据库作为存储、管理和处理数据的基石,已经成为各类企业、组织和个人不可或缺的重要工具,而关系数据库系统(RDBMS)作为一种常见的数据库类型,凭借其强大的数据处理能力和良好的兼容性,成为了众多数据库应用的首选,在关系数据库系统中,SQL(Structured Query Language)作为其国际标准语言,承担着至关重要的角色,本文将深入解析关系数据库系统的国际标准语言——SQL。

SQL的起源与发展

SQL,即结构化查询语言,最早由IBM公司在1970年开发,用于查询关系数据库,随后,SQL逐渐成为关系数据库的标准语言,并在全球范围内得到广泛应用,1986年,美国国家标准协会(ANSI)正式将SQL作为数据库查询语言的标准,此后,SQL逐渐成为国际标准语言。

关系数据库的标准语言是sql,深入解析关系数据库系统的国际标准语言——SQL

图片来源于网络,如有侵权联系删除

SQL的功能与特点

1、数据查询:SQL的核心功能是查询数据库中的数据,通过SELECT语句,用户可以实现对数据库中数据的检索、筛选、排序等操作。

2、数据定义:SQL允许用户定义数据库中的表、视图、索引等结构,通过CREATE、ALTER、DROP等语句,用户可以创建、修改和删除数据库对象。

3、数据操纵:SQL提供了INSERT、UPDATE、DELETE等语句,用于对数据库中的数据进行增删改操作。

4、数据控制:SQL允许用户对数据库中的数据进行权限控制,包括授予、撤销和检查权限。

5、特点:SQL具有以下特点:

(1)简洁易学:SQL语法简洁,易于学习和使用。

(2)功能强大:SQL具有丰富的功能,能够满足各种数据库操作需求。

(3)高度标准化:SQL作为国际标准语言,具有良好的兼容性和互操作性。

(4)支持多种数据库系统:SQL几乎适用于所有关系数据库系统,如Oracle、MySQL、SQL Server等。

SQL的基本语法

1、数据查询

SELECT语句用于查询数据库中的数据,基本语法如下:

SELECT column1, column2, ... FROM table_name WHERE condition;

column1, column2, ...表示需要查询的列名;table_name表示查询的表名;condition表示查询条件。

2、数据定义

CREATE语句用于创建数据库对象,如表、视图、索引等,以下是一个创建表的示例:

CREATE TABLE table_name (

关系数据库的标准语言是sql,深入解析关系数据库系统的国际标准语言——SQL

图片来源于网络,如有侵权联系删除

column1 datatype,

column2 datatype,

...

);

ALTER语句用于修改数据库对象,如修改表结构、重命名列等,以下是一个修改表结构的示例:

ALTER TABLE table_name

MODIFY column_name datatype;

DROP语句用于删除数据库对象,如删除表、视图等,以下是一个删除表的示例:

DROP TABLE table_name;

3、数据操纵

INSERT语句用于向数据库中插入数据,以下是一个插入数据的示例:

INSERT INTO table_name (column1, column2, ...)

VALUES (value1, value2, ...);

UPDATE语句用于修改数据库中的数据,以下是一个修改数据的示例:

UPDATE table_name

SET column1 = value1, column2 = value2, ...

关系数据库的标准语言是sql,深入解析关系数据库系统的国际标准语言——SQL

图片来源于网络,如有侵权联系删除

WHERE condition;

DELETE语句用于删除数据库中的数据,以下是一个删除数据的示例:

DELETE FROM table_name

WHERE condition;

4、数据控制

GRANT语句用于授予用户权限,以下是一个授予查询权限的示例:

GRANT SELECT ON table_name TO user;

REVOKE语句用于撤销用户权限,以下是一个撤销查询权限的示例:

REVOKE SELECT ON table_name FROM user;

SQL在实际应用中的优势

1、提高数据管理效率:SQL作为关系数据库的国际标准语言,能够帮助用户高效地管理和处理数据。

2、促进数据库集成:SQL具有良好的兼容性和互操作性,有助于实现不同数据库系统之间的集成。

3、降低学习成本:SQL语法简洁易学,降低了用户的学习成本。

4、提高数据安全性:SQL提供了数据控制功能,有助于保护数据库中的数据安全。

SQL作为关系数据库系统的国际标准语言,在数据库应用中发挥着至关重要的作用,掌握SQL,有助于用户更好地管理和处理数据,提高工作效率,随着数据库技术的不断发展,SQL将继续在数据库领域发挥重要作用。

标签: #关系数据库系统的国际标准语言是

黑狐家游戏
  • 评论列表

留言评论